Output e8f2c40cb6d2a72a8e384a6d7147ddbac57eca591aa108f571ebb6294ed158e8:44

value
32497
script pubkey
OP_0 OP_PUSHBYTES_20 8c0ce21fe23e046ee5d6f4af79114af322003801
address
bc1q3sxwy8lz8czxaewk7jhhjy227v3qqwqpayajj9
transaction
e8f2c40cb6d2a72a8e384a6d7147ddbac57eca591aa108f571ebb6294ed158e8
spent
true